1 | 节镇 | 1. variant of “镇”(defence command)2. MING: unofficial reference to “巡抚”(grand coordinator)or “总督”(supreme commander) |
|
2 | 军府 | 1.armory 2. army headquarters;military Command 3. TANG: garrison |
|
3 | 金曹 | 1.HAN: Revenues Section 2. Treasury Section |
|
4 | 郡台 | 1.Post Station on the 3 main routes from China into Mongolia 2. places of banishment for some officials found guilty of crimes |
|
5 | 谏垣 | 1.SONG: unofficial reference to “御史台”(the Censorate)2. MIN-QING: unofficial reference to “六科”(the Six Offices of Scrutiny) |
|
6 | 金科 | 1.YUAN: Treasury Section 2.MING: Special Accounts Section |
|
7 | 九府 | 1.ZHOU: Nine Fiscal Agencies 2. reference to the Nine Courts“九寺” |
|
8 | 会曹 | Accounts Section |
|
9 | 铠曹 | Armor Section |
|
10 | 军卫 | Army Grand(a unit in the Sixteen Guards“十六卫”) |
|
11 | 京卫 | capital guard |
|
12 | 京府 | Capital Prefecture |
|
13 | 京营 | Capital Training Divisions |
|
14 | 军监 | combined reference to military and industrial prefectures |
|
15 | 均官 | Fair Tax Office(a unit under the Chamberlain for the Palace Revenues “少府”responsible for gathering taxes on mountain products in kind for palace use) |
|
16 | 金官 | Gold Factory(a gold producing agency) |
|
17 | 客馆 | guest house |
|
18 | 兰台 | HAN-QING: Orchid Pavilion(1.HAN-QING: a palace archive or library 2.HAN-N-S DIV: official variant of the Censorate “御史台”3. TANG: official variant of the Palace Library“秘书省” 4.QING: unofficial reference to the Hanlin Academy“翰林院”) |
|
19 | 郡国 | HAN-TANG: territorial administration |
|
20 | 窖厂 | Icehouse |
|
21 | 禁兵 | Imperial guardsman in imperial China |
|
22 | 酒坊 | Imperial Winery |
|
23 | 决曹 | Judicial Section(one of a dozen or more Sections “曹”subordinate to the Defender in-Chief “太尉”in the central government) |
|
24 | 郡邸 | Liaison Hostel for the Commandery |
|
25 | 京旗 | Metropolitan Bannermen(a reference to Member of the Banner “旗”units) |
|
26 | 京县 | MING-QING: capital county |
|
27 | 九科 | Nine Sections |
|
28 | 剧曹 | Occasional unofficial reference to“工部”(the Ministry of Works) |
|
29 | 均司 | Office of Tax Stabilization Office |
|
30 | 均输 | Office of Tax Substitutes |
|
31 | 居室 | Palace Prison(subordinate to the Chamberlain for the Palace Revenues“少府”) |
|
32 | 军坊 | Precinct Company(basic unit of urban militia in the Garrison Militia “府兵”system) |
|
33 | 九寺 | QIN-QING: Nine Courts(a collective reference to top echelon service agencies in the central government) |
|
34 | 金正 | reference to “秋官”(the Ministry of Justice)or “大司寇”(the Minister of Justice) |
|
35 | 检院 | reference to“登闻检院”(the Public Petitioners Review Office) |
|
36 | 谏院 | SONG,JIN,MING: Remonstrance Bureau |
|
37 | 禁军 | TANG,SONG: imperial armies |
|
38 | 京局 | unofficial reference to“宝泉局”(the Metropolitan Coinage Service) |
|
39 | 客曹 | variant of “主客曹”(the Section for Receptions) |
|
40 | 库曹 | variant of“库部曹”(the Storehouse Section) |
|
